Faculty, staff and students at The Ohio State University will gather in the lobby areas of Bricker Hall, 190 N. Oval Mall, at 1:30 p.m. today (10/29) to celebrate the scheduled 2 p.m. launch of the space shuttle Discovery. Celebrants will watch the mission live via cable television coverage provided by University Technology Services and UNITS, the campus telecommunications center. The Men’s Glee Club and Brutus Buckeye are scheduled to appear.
The Campus Shuttle Launch Celebration is a highlight of Ohio State’s Space Week, which recognizes U.S. Sen. John Glenn’s contributions to the country and showcases the university’s $20 million-plus in NASA-funded research projects.
Live coverage of the nine-day mission will be available at multiple locations throughout campus. UTS and UNITS will provide broadcast coverage throughout the shuttle flight in Bricker Hall, in all residence halls, and at some 12 other campus sites, including the Fawcett Center lobby, Drake Union, Ohio Union, Wexner Center and the Faculty Club.
